About 19 Broadwater Gardens
19 Broadwater Gardens is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Harefield, Uxbridge, Uxbridge (UB9 6AL). It has a recorded floor area of 105 m² (around 1130 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(November 2019) shows a C (score 72). When first surveyed in January 2009 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Average, window efficiency went from Average to Good and h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Average to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 83).
Untraded for 17 years, with the last transfer in April 2009.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. At 105 m² the property is well over the postcode median (72 m² across 34 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£531,000 sits 204.3% above the 2009 sale of £174,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£154/sq ft) was about 47.2% below the postcode norm.
